Description

Client

A leader in chemical, oil and gas, air separation, heaters, furnaces, process & utility offering engineering, procurement and construction (EPC) services to clients worldwide. They also focus on engineering consultancy, process & engineering design, project management along with assembly & commissioning.

Engineering Requirement

  • To customize the piping specification and catalogue in AVEVA PDMS (version 12.1 SP4) including approximately 35 piping specifications with Stud bolt customization as per new bolting method in AVEVA PDMS.

Delivered

  • Customized Piping Specifications
  • Customized Catalogue
  • Customized Stud Bolt Specifications
